PHP 클래스 eZ\Publish\Core\MVC\Symfony\FieldType\Tests\RichText\RendererTest

상속: extends PHPUnit_Framework_TestCas\PHPUnit_Framework_TestCase
파일 보기 프로젝트 열기: ezsystems/ezpublish-kernel

보호된 프로퍼티들

프로퍼티 타입 설명
$authorizationCheckerMock Symfony\Component\Security\Core\Authorization\AuthorizationCheckerInterface | PHPUnit_Framework_MockObject_MockObject
$configResolverMock Psr\Log\LoggerInterface | PHPUnit_Framework_MockObject_MockObject
$loggerMock Psr\Log\LoggerInterface | PHPUnit_Framework_MockObject_MockObject
$repositoryMock eZ\Publish\API\Repository\Repository | PHPUnit_Framework_MockObject_MockObject
$templateEngineMock Symfony\Component\Templating\EngineInterface | PHPUnit_Framework_MockObject_MockObject

공개 메소드들

메소드 설명
providerForTestRenderContentEmbedNotFound ( )
providerForTestRenderContentWithTemplate ( )
providerForTestRenderLocationEmbedNotFound ( )
providerForTestRenderLocationWithTemplate ( )
providerForTestRenderTagWithTemplate ( )
setUp ( )
testRenderContentEmbed ( )
testRenderContentEmbedAccessDenied ( )
testRenderContentEmbedNoTemplateConfigured ( )
testRenderContentEmbedNoTemplateFound ( )
testRenderContentEmbedNotFound ( Exception $exception )
testRenderContentEmbedThrowsException ( )
testRenderContentWithTemplate ( $isInline, $deniedException, array $configResolverParams, array $loggerParams, $templateEngineTemplate, $renderTemplate, $renderResult )
testRenderLocationEmbed ( )
testRenderLocationEmbedAccessDenied ( )
testRenderLocationEmbedInvisible ( )
testRenderLocationEmbedNoTemplateConfigured ( )
testRenderLocationEmbedNoTemplateFound ( )
testRenderLocationEmbedNotFound ( Exception $exception )
testRenderLocationEmbedThrowsException ( )
testRenderLocationWithTemplate ( $isInline, $deniedException, array $configResolverParams, array $loggerParams, $templateEngineTemplate, $renderTemplate, $renderResult )
testRenderTag ( )
testRenderTagNoTemplateConfigured ( )
testRenderTagNoTemplateFound ( )
testRenderTagWithTemplate ( $tagName, array $configResolverParams, array $loggerParams, $templateEngineTemplate, $renderTemplate, $isInline, $renderResult )

보호된 메소드들

메소드 설명
getAuthorizationCheckerMock ( ) : PHPUnit_Framework_MockObject_MockObject
getConfigResolverMock ( ) : PHPUnit_Framework_MockObject_MockObject
getLoggerMock ( ) : PHPUnit_Framework_MockObject_MockObject
getMockedRenderer ( array $methods = [] ) : Renderer | PHPUnit_Framework_MockObject_MockObject
getRepositoryMock ( ) : PHPUnit_Framework_MockObject_MockObject
getTemplateEngineMock ( ) : PHPUnit_Framework_MockObject_MockObject

메소드 상세

getAuthorizationCheckerMock() 보호된 메소드

protected getAuthorizationCheckerMock ( ) : PHPUnit_Framework_MockObject_MockObject
리턴 PHPUnit_Framework_MockObject_MockObject

getConfigResolverMock() 보호된 메소드

protected getConfigResolverMock ( ) : PHPUnit_Framework_MockObject_MockObject
리턴 PHPUnit_Framework_MockObject_MockObject

getLoggerMock() 보호된 메소드

protected getLoggerMock ( ) : PHPUnit_Framework_MockObject_MockObject
리턴 PHPUnit_Framework_MockObject_MockObject

getMockedRenderer() 보호된 메소드

protected getMockedRenderer ( array $methods = [] ) : Renderer | PHPUnit_Framework_MockObject_MockObject
$methods array
리턴 eZ\Publish\Core\MVC\Symfony\FieldType\RichText\Renderer | PHPUnit_Framework_MockObject_MockObject

getRepositoryMock() 보호된 메소드

protected getRepositoryMock ( ) : PHPUnit_Framework_MockObject_MockObject
리턴 PHPUnit_Framework_MockObject_MockObject

getTemplateEngineMock() 보호된 메소드

protected getTemplateEngineMock ( ) : PHPUnit_Framework_MockObject_MockObject
리턴 PHPUnit_Framework_MockObject_MockObject

providerForTestRenderContentEmbedNotFound() 공개 메소드

providerForTestRenderContentWithTemplate() 공개 메소드

providerForTestRenderLocationEmbedNotFound() 공개 메소드

providerForTestRenderLocationWithTemplate() 공개 메소드

providerForTestRenderTagWithTemplate() 공개 메소드

setUp() 공개 메소드

public setUp ( )

testRenderContentEmbed() 공개 메소드

testRenderContentEmbedAccessDenied() 공개 메소드

testRenderContentEmbedNoTemplateConfigured() 공개 메소드

testRenderContentEmbedNoTemplateFound() 공개 메소드

testRenderContentEmbedNotFound() 공개 메소드

public testRenderContentEmbedNotFound ( Exception $exception )
$exception Exception

testRenderContentEmbedThrowsException() 공개 메소드

testRenderContentWithTemplate() 공개 메소드

public testRenderContentWithTemplate ( $isInline, $deniedException, array $configResolverParams, array $loggerParams, $templateEngineTemplate, $renderTemplate, $renderResult )
$configResolverParams array
$loggerParams array

testRenderLocationEmbed() 공개 메소드

testRenderLocationEmbedAccessDenied() 공개 메소드

testRenderLocationEmbedInvisible() 공개 메소드

testRenderLocationEmbedNoTemplateConfigured() 공개 메소드

testRenderLocationEmbedNoTemplateFound() 공개 메소드

testRenderLocationEmbedNotFound() 공개 메소드

public testRenderLocationEmbedNotFound ( Exception $exception )
$exception Exception

testRenderLocationEmbedThrowsException() 공개 메소드

testRenderLocationWithTemplate() 공개 메소드

public testRenderLocationWithTemplate ( $isInline, $deniedException, array $configResolverParams, array $loggerParams, $templateEngineTemplate, $renderTemplate, $renderResult )
$configResolverParams array
$loggerParams array

testRenderTag() 공개 메소드

public testRenderTag ( )

testRenderTagNoTemplateConfigured() 공개 메소드

testRenderTagNoTemplateFound() 공개 메소드

testRenderTagWithTemplate() 공개 메소드

public testRenderTagWithTemplate ( $tagName, array $configResolverParams, array $loggerParams, $templateEngineTemplate, $renderTemplate, $isInline, $renderResult )
$configResolverParams array
$loggerParams array

프로퍼티 상세

$authorizationCheckerMock 보호되어 있는 프로퍼티

protected AuthorizationCheckerInterface,Symfony\Component\Security\Core\Authorization|PHPUnit_Framework_MockObject_MockObject $authorizationCheckerMock
리턴 Symfony\Component\Security\Core\Authorization\AuthorizationCheckerInterface | PHPUnit_Framework_MockObject_MockObject

$configResolverMock 보호되어 있는 프로퍼티

protected LoggerInterface,Psr\Log|PHPUnit_Framework_MockObject_MockObject $configResolverMock
리턴 Psr\Log\LoggerInterface | PHPUnit_Framework_MockObject_MockObject

$loggerMock 보호되어 있는 프로퍼티

protected LoggerInterface,Psr\Log|PHPUnit_Framework_MockObject_MockObject $loggerMock
리턴 Psr\Log\LoggerInterface | PHPUnit_Framework_MockObject_MockObject

$repositoryMock 보호되어 있는 프로퍼티

protected Repository,eZ\Publish\API\Repository|PHPUnit_Framework_MockObject_MockObject $repositoryMock
리턴 eZ\Publish\API\Repository\Repository | PHPUnit_Framework_MockObject_MockObject

$templateEngineMock 보호되어 있는 프로퍼티

protected EngineInterface,Symfony\Component\Templating|PHPUnit_Framework_MockObject_MockObject $templateEngineMock
리턴 Symfony\Component\Templating\EngineInterface | PHPUnit_Framework_MockObject_MockObject